Understanding How Blood Thinners Work
Many people believe these medications actually thin the blood, but the reality is much more fascinating. In truth, blood thinners are medications that do not change the consistency of your blood at all. Instead, they affect how your blood clots by interfering with the proteins and cells responsible for the process.
When a blood vessel is injured, your body naturally triggers a response to stop blood loss. This is a vital function for survival. However, when this process happens unnecessarily, it can lead to dangerous blockages. The Role of Anticoagulants and Antiplatelets
To manage your health, it is important to know that blood thinners are medicines that prevent blood clots through two primary methods. The first group, known as anticoagulants, slows down the body’s process of making clots. These are often used to prevent clots from forming in the heart or deep veins.
The second group consists of antiplatelet drugs. These medications prevent blood cells, called platelets, from clumping together. By choosing between an anticoagulant and antiplatelet approach, your doctor can tailor treatment to your specific needs. Both types of medicines that prevent blood clots are essential for maintaining normal blood flow.

Managing Deep Vein Thrombosis and Pulmonary Embolism
Deep vein thrombosis (DVT) is a condition where a blood clot that forms in a deep vein, usually in the legs. If this clot breaks loose, it can travel to the lungs, causing a pulmonary embolism. Blood thinners are used to stop blood clots from forming or growing larger, which helps the body naturally dissolve the existing blockage over time.
- Prevents the formation of blood clots in the legs.
- Reduces the chance of blood clots traveling to the lungs.
- Helps the body manage and treat existing thrombosis.
Preventing Complications in Atrial Fibrillation
Atrial fibrillation is an irregular heart rhythm that often causes blood to pool in the heart chambers. This pooling increases the risk of blood clots, which can travel to the brain and cause a stroke. By taking a prescribed medication, you can effectively prevent blood clots from forming and significantly lower your risk of a stroke.
It is important to understand that these medications do not actually “thin” the blood. Instead, they change the chemical process of the body to prevent and treat blood clots that could otherwise block vital arteries.

Injectable Anticoagulants for Acute Care
In emergency situations, thinners are given by injection to provide a rapid response. These medications, such as heparin or low-molecular-weight heparin, are often used in hospitals to treat blood clots quickly.
Because they work almost immediately, they are the preferred choice for patients who need urgent care. These blood thinners are given under medical supervision to ensure the dosage is perfectly balanced for your body.
Oral Medications for Long-Term Management
Once a patient is stable, doctors often transition them to oral blood thinner medication for daily use. These pills are convenient for long-term health and help prevent and treat blood clots effectively outside of a hospital setting.
Common examples include warfarin or newer direct oral anticoagulants. These thinners are medicines that prevent dangerous complications, allowing patients to maintain their daily routines while staying protected.

Recognizing the Signs of Excessive Bleeding
The most significant risk of bleeding occurs because these medications work by slowing down the clotting process. While this helps reduce the risk of blood clots, it also means that minor injuries might bleed longer than usual.
You should watch for unusual bruising, frequent nosebleeds, or bleeding gums when brushing your teeth. These are often the first indicators that your body is reacting to the medication.
Managing Common Side Effects
A common side effect of blood thinners is often manageable through simple lifestyle adjustments. Many patients find that using a soft-bristled toothbrush or an electric razor helps minimize minor injuries.

When to Seek Emergency Medical Attention
Sometimes, blood thinners may cause more serious side effects that require immediate clinical evaluation. You must seek emergency care if you notice signs of internal bleeding, such as dark, tarry stools or coughing up blood.
Sudden, severe headaches or unexplained weakness on one side of the body are also red flags. Remember that blood thinners may save your life, but staying vigilant about these risks and side effects is the best way to ensure your long-term well-being.

Common Medications That Interact with Blood Thinners
Many common substances can lead to drug interactions that change how your body reacts to treatment. When a doctor may prescribe a blood thinner, they often review your current list of supplements and over-the-counter drugs. This is because blood thinners can interact with many common pain relievers, such as ibuprofen or aspirin.
Thinners can interact with many herbal supplements as well, including garlic, ginger, or ginkgo biloba. These natural products may increase your risk of bleeding when combined with your prescribed medication. Always consult your healthcare provider before adding any new supplement to your daily routine.

Dietary Considerations and Vitamin K Intake
Your diet is a major factor when you take a blood thinner, especially if you are on specific types of anticoagulants. Vitamin K plays a key role in the clotting process, which means that medications that help prevent blood clots may be affected by your intake of leafy greens. Foods like kale, spinach, and collard greens are healthy, but they must be consumed in consistent amounts.
If you suddenly change your diet, the effectiveness of your blood thinner medication could fluctuate. It is not about avoiding these foods entirely, but rather about maintaining a steady intake. Your success in taking blood thinners depends on this balance, as it helps keep your clotting levels within a safe range.

Monitoring INR and Prothrombin Time
To understand how well your blood is clotting, doctors use specific lab measurements. The Prothrombin Time (PT) measures the time it takes for your blood to form a clot. This is often reported as an International Normalized Ratio (INR), which standardizes the results across different laboratories.
These tests provide a clear picture of how your medication is working. By checking these values, your doctor can see if your dosage is within the target range. This helps ensure that your blood is thin enough to prevent clots but not so thin that it causes dangerous bleeding.

What are the main types of blood thinners available?
There are two main types of these medications: anticoagulant and antiplatelet drugs. Anticoagulants, such as Warfarin (Coumadin) or Apixaban (Eliquis), target the proteins in the clotting cascade to prevent the formation of blood clots. Antiplatelet drugs, like Clopidogrel (Plavix) or Bayer Aspirin, keep platelets from clumping together. While some blood thinners are given as daily pills, others, like Enoxaparin (Lovenox), are thinners are given by injection for more immediate care.

Are there specific foods that interact with blood thinners?
Yes, thinners can interact with many things, especially foods high in Vitamin K, like spinach and kale. Vitamin K helps the blood to clot, which can counteract how your anticoagulant works. For people who take blood thinners, the goal is consistency rather than total avoidance.
